He intentado probar los procedimientos almacenados de la base de datos de SQL Server (escribir pruebas como unidades) usando la herramienta de prueba Visual Studio 2010, pero es muy inconveniente.
¿Hay alguna otra herramienta más conveniente para probar los procedimientos almacenados en la base de datos?Necesito una buena herramienta para probar la unidad de base de datos
6
A
Respuesta
7
Consulte TSQLUnit para una aplicación de prueba de unidad de SQL Server de código abierto. Y hay muchas más aplicaciones de prueba específicas de SQL Server listed on this page.
1
Estamos usando NUnit, y escribimos nuestra propia biblioteca en C#. Funciona muy bien para nosotros, y aquí hay algunos artículos donde hemos descrito el enfoque: Close these Loopholes - Reproduce Database Errors
Cuestiones relacionadas
- 1. Prueba de unidad Herramienta para la base de datos Sybase
- 2. ¿Una buena herramienta para llenar la base de datos con datos ficticios?
- 3. ¿Qué es una buena herramienta ERD de base de datos para Linux?
- 4. ¿Cuál es una buena técnica para probar la unidad de generación de audio digital
- 5. ¿Cómo probar la unidad?
- 6. ¿Qué es una buena herramienta para ejecutar scripts SQL contra cualquier base de datos?
- 7. Herramienta para probar el marcado de Schema.org
- 8. ¿Buena base de datos integrada para Qt?
- 9. Usar Clojure para probar la unidad Java
- 10. ¿Cuál es una buena herramienta para la investigación del uso de la conexión a la base de datos en Java?
- 11. ¿Qué es una buena herramienta de esquema de base de datos MySQL?
- 12. ¿Una buena herramienta de modelado de bases de datos?
- 13. ¿Cuál es una buena manera de probar la unidad de métodos/clases/funciones de C++?
- 14. ¿Cómo probar la unidad de su API?
- 15. ¿Buena base de datos en memoria para .net/PowerShell?
- 16. ¿Cómo prueba (unidad) el esquema de la base de datos?
- 17. ¿Cómo probar la unidad NSCoding?
- 18. Cómo probar las subclases de la unidad
- 19. ¿Una buena herramienta de modelado de bases de datos para PostgreSQL?
- 20. Una herramienta de desarrollador para diseñar una base de datos SQLite para Android
- 21. Cómo simular DataReader para probar la unidad DAL
- 22. ¿Qué debo hacer para probar esta unidad?
- 23. ¿Cómo crear una muestra de base de datos de producción para probar?
- 24. ¿Hay una buena herramienta para las vistas previas de XSL?
- 25. Cómo probar la unidad de análisis JSON
- 26. Buena base de datos con la biblioteca C?
- 27. ¿Cómo puedo probar la unidad de mis migraciones de FluentMigrator?
- 28. ¿Existe una buena herramienta de análisis de dependencia para Python?
- 29. herramienta de diseño de base de datos pregunta
- 30. ¿Qué es una buena herramienta para probar un servicio web SOAP?
Tengo curiosidad por saber cómo te fue con las pruebas de unidades SQL. ¿Lo obtuviste en su lugar, y resultó ser útil? –
Encontré TSQLUnit, propuesto por Paul herramienta muy simple y útil. Esto proporciona funciones importantes para las pruebas unitarias. Mi aplicación tiene negocios, se coloca en la capa de la base de datos en forma de procedimientos almacenados y la prueba de la unidad es absolutamente necesaria. Pruebe TSQLUnit, es muy simple de usar. –
Me gustaría obtener su opinión sobre el marco de tsqlt.org, ya que esta es una herramienta que estamos planeando apoyar aquí en Red Gate. –